collager

English

Etymology

collage + -er

Noun

collager (plural collagers)

  1. An artist who produces collages.
    • 2008, Lesley Riley, Fabric Memory Books: Techniques, Projects, Inspiration
      That's what makes this medium so great — quilters, sewers, mixed-media artists, and collagers can join bookmakers on common ground while maintaining their unique perspectives.
